Former U.S. Senator and U.S. Attorney General Jeff Sessions will be the keynote speaker at a dinner hosted by the Covington County Republican Party in Andalusia on Nov. 4. The dinner will be held at Oakwood Lodge and will begin at 6 p.m.

Sen. Sessions was elected to represent Alabama in the U.S. Senate in 1996, where he served for 20 years prior to resigning to become the nation’s 84th U.S. Attorney General.

Sessions’ career in public office began when he became Assistant U.S. Attorney for the Southern District of Alabama in 1975. President Ronald Reagan later appointed him U.S. Attorney for the same region, in 1981. Sen. Sessions and his wife, Mary, reside in Mobile. The couple are parents to three children, and they have 10 grandchildren.
